Rough plumbing installation involves setting up the essential water supply and drainage pipes within a property. This service typically includes installing the main water lines, vent pipes, and drain stacks that form the foundation of a home's plumbing system. Whether constructing a new home, adding an extension, or undertaking a major renovation, experienced contractors can handle the complex task of routing pipes through walls, floors, and ceilings to ensure reliable water flow and proper waste removal.
This type of plumbing work helps solve common issues such as inadequate water pressure, leaks caused by improperly installed pipes, or drainage problems that lead to backups or unpleasant odors. Properly installed rough plumbing ensures that all fixtures-like sinks, toilets, and showers-will function correctly once finishing work is complete. It also provides the necessary infrastructure to accommodate future upgrades or repairs, reducing the risk of costly problems down the line.

The overview below groups typical Rough Plumbing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Redmond,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or plumbing fixes, such as fixing leaks or replacing a faucet, usually range from $150 to $500.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, with fewer projects reaching the lower or higher ends.
Fixture Installation - Installing new fixtures like toilets or sinks generally costs between $250 and $600. Local contractors often handle these projects efficiently within this range, though larger or more complex installations can cost more.
Full Plumbing Replacements - Complete replacement of plumbing systems in a home can range from $3,000 to $8,000, depending on the size and complexity of the property. Such projects are less common but represent the higher end of typical costs.
Large-Scale or Custom Projects - Custom or extensive plumbing work, including remodels or additions, can reach $10,000 or more. These projects are less frequent and vary significantly based on scope and materials used, often exceeding standard estimates.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What does rough plumbing installation involve? Rough plumbing installation includes setting up the primary water supply and drainage pipes within a building before fixtures are added, ensuring the plumbing system is properly positioned for the completed project.
Why should I hire local contractors for rough plumbing installation? Local contractors have experience with regional building codes and conditions, making it easier to coordinate with other construction trades and ensure proper installation.
What types of properties typically need rough plumbing installation services? Residential homes, apartment complexes, and commercial buildings often require rough plumbing installation during new construction or major renovations.
